Description

Benzoyl chloride (CAS 98-88-4) is a high-reactivity acylating agent used across pharmaceutical synthesis, agrochemical manufacturing, and specialty chemical production. It introduces the benzoyl group into target molecules, enabling the construction of esters, amides, and anhydrides at industrial scale. In pharmaceutical manufacturing, it serves as a key intermediate in the synthesis of active ingredients, including analgesics, antimicrobials, and UV-absorbing compounds used in topical formulations. Cosmetic chemists use it to produce benzoate esters and benzoyl peroxide precursors.

These precursors function as preservatives and antimicrobial agents in personal care products. It is also employed in the production of dyes, resins, and agrochemical intermediates where controlled benzoylation is required for specific chemical reactions. In laboratory and biotech settings, it acts as a derivatizing agent for analytical workflows, enabling detection and characterization of alcohols and amines. Physical Properties

Melting Point -1.0 °C
Boiling Point 197.2 °C @ Press: 760 Torr
Density 1.2070 g/cm³ @ Temp: 25 °C
Flash Point 156 °F
Appearance Benzoyl chloride is a colorless to slight brown liquid with a strong, penetrating odor.
Color Clear
Odor Pungent characteristic.
Form Liquid
Water Solubility reacts
Vapor Pressure 1 mm Hg ( 32 °C)
Refractive Index n 20/D 1.553(lit.)
pH 2 (1g/l, H2O, 20℃)
Log P 1.44 at 21℃ and pH6
